Quantum Computing Fears: Overblown or Underestimated?
Recent quantum computing demonstrations targeting elliptic curve cryptography have reignited discussions about cryptocurrency security vulnerabilities. While Giancarlo Lelli's successful derivation of a 15-bit private key represents a milestone, the crypto market's reaction reveals more about perception than actual risk.
Current quantum capabilities remain decades away from threatening Bitcoin's 256-bit encryption, yet the psychological impact on digital asset prices demonstrates how technological uncertainties can create trading opportunities. Forward-thinking projects are already implementing quantum-resistant algorithms, positioning themselves for long-term security advantages.
The "Q-Day Prize" achievement, while technically impressive, affects systems far less sophisticated than major cryptocurrency networks. Bitcoin's cryptographic foundation would require quantum computers orders of magnitude more powerful than current capabilities.
